    Content: Many objects of physical, biological, and industrial interest include randomly distributed nanoscale nonuniformities, e.g., nanoparticles. Their characterization online in dynamic industrial processes and in situ in biological systems faces serious practical challenges when the rapid formation and distribution of nanoparticles takes place. This book discusses optical methods – the best tools for nanoparticle monitoring, as they are fast, noninvasive, and provide a broad range of information in real time – and their application in molecular biology and nanotechnology.
